Visit the Centre of Environmental in Anogeia. To implement educational activities for Psiloritis UNESCO Global Geopark. To participate in local activities of the authorities and other social groups, dealing with environmental issues and sustainable development.
The Psiloritis Geopark Information Centre operates in Anogeia, in an appropriately designed space, using dioramas and special applications to promote – highlight and inform on the activities available, and for the general promotion of the natural and cultural resources of the region, through permanent exhibitions and events. The main task of the Information Centre is to educate and sensitize visitors, students, teachers and social groups on the rational management of Psiloritis Geopark’s natural resources through specially planned visitation and tour programmes.
